Is it possible I could end up owing Unison back less money at the end than I received at the beginning?
Yes. Unison is not a loan; we are invested in your home alongside you, so we win and lose together. Though such cases are not common, with significant decline in your home’s value–something neither of us are looking for!–it is possible that the value of the agreement, and your ending amount due to Unison, would be $0. It’s this feature along with the absence of any monthly payments that distinguishes an equity sharing agreement from a loan.
